Pro-russian activists without russian flags rallied near the Ukrainian Embassy in Israel

A small rally of elderly pro-russian activists without russian flags took place near the Ukrainian Embassy in Israel in Tel Aviv, which was skeptically assessed by Israeli observers. Journalist Shimon Briman gave an appropriate assessment of the event.

«Grand» success of the russian Embassy in Israel! As many as thirty people from all over Israel have staged a protest picket in front of the Ukrainian embassy on Yermiyahu Street in Tel Aviv. Pro-russian activists, fed by various russian agencies, drowned each other, did not want to hold joint actions and quarreled over slogans and personal ambitions. From the right decisions of the organizers of the picket (in terms of picture and PR), I would note the use of Israeli flags and the total absence of russian flags», - he wrote.

The columnist also stressed that those present held placards against «Ukrainian Nazism».

«It was obvious that most of those who came to shout were of pre-retirement and retirement age. Whereas pro-Ukrainian rallies in Israel, which easily gather thousands of participants on ordinary days and, in the largest cases, 20,000 Israelis, consist mainly of young and middle-aged people. This is the generational difference between the past and the future», - said Shimon Briman.

The journalist also noted that the Ambassador of Ukraine to Israel Yevhen Korniychuk addressed the audience.

«He did what russian diplomats never do, who are locked in the embassy building during real mass protests by Israelis. Ambassador Korniychuk was not afraid to shout. When he approached them, he politely asked how much they were paid per hour and whether the Israeli law on the minimum hourly wage was being violated», - the columnist concluded.
